About Jony
Sir Jonathan Paul Ive is a British-American designer best known for his work at Apple Inc. where he served as senior vice-president of industrial design and chief design officer. During his tenure at Apple from 1992 until his departure in 2019, Ive played a significant role in designing a range of products including the iMac, Power Mac G4 Cube, iPod, iPhone, iPad, and the user interface of iOS. He was also involved in major architectural projects such as Apple's Cupertino headquarters complex known as Apple Park and the company's retail stores. Ive’s collaboration with Steve Jobs was instrumental in shaping Apple's aesthetic and technological innovations. He founded LoveFrom, a creative collective that works with global brands such as Ferrari, Airbnb, and OpenAI. Born in London, Ive moved to Stafford at around age 12 and studied design at Newcastle Polytechnic. His early career included work with the London-based design firm Tangerine, where he contributed to projects for LG, Ideal Standard, and Apple. Ive acquired U.S. citizenship in 2012 and has received numerous honors, including being appointed a Royal Designer for Industry, an Honorary Fellow of the Royal Academy of Engineering, and a Knight Commander of the Order of the British Empire. Since 2017, he has been serving as the head of the Royal College of Art, and he has been a trustee of the British Museum since June 2025.
